Output 4bcfe36cf83fbe56fd646ba681fc905ed59eaa32130838c6b9c16e80d140940a:0

value
4031110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23eaa5e78756513692e731feb994efb936679be OP_EQUAL
address
3LrgtuNGsuu9f7824VUo6YGS796479gWE6
transaction
4bcfe36cf83fbe56fd646ba681fc905ed59eaa32130838c6b9c16e80d140940a
confirmations
264438
spent
true